Austin, T.X. – On Tuesday, March 14, at 10 AM, U.S. Representative Lloyd Doggett (D-Austin), senior member of the House Ways and Means Committee, will join Foundation Communities in unveiling three new federally-funded projects to support new preschool, learning center, and solar panel initiatives at affordable housing communities in Travis County.
At Foundation Communities’ Laurel Creek Apartments, Foundation Communities, climate leaders, and education leaders will join Rep. Doggett in unveiling these projects, these federal funds he secured in the appropriations process, and how they will benefit Austin families living in affordable housing.
